The Maserati Quattroporte IV, produced from 1994 to 2001, marked a pivotal moment in the Italian marque's history. It represented a departure from the traditional, handcrafted approach of its predecessors, embracing modern technology and production techniques. The Quattroporte IV was the first model to be built on a unibody platform, providing a more rigid chassis and improved handling. Under the hood, it featured a potent 3.2-liter twin-turbocharged V6 engine, a departure from the eight-cylinder engines of earlier Quattroportes. This engine, paired with a 5-speed automatic transmission, delivered a potent blend of performance and efficiency, propelling the Quattroporte IV to a top speed of 155 mph. The car's distinctive styling, penned by Pininfarina, retained the elegant and sporting character of its lineage while incorporating contemporary design cues, including a sculpted front fascia, raked windshield, and flowing lines. The Quattroporte IV's interior was equally impressive, featuring luxurious leather upholstery, wood trim, and a driver-focused cockpit.

Despite its modern approach, the Quattroporte IV still retained the spirit of the original Quattroporte, offering a blend of luxury, performance, and Italian craftsmanship. It was a car that could navigate the crowded streets of a city with ease, yet still offer exhilarating performance on the open road. However, the Quattroporte IV also faced challenges, primarily stemming from its complex technology and high manufacturing costs. While its build quality was generally good, it had a tendency for electrical gremlins and mechanical issues, particularly with its engine. This, coupled with its relatively high price point, limited its appeal to a select few enthusiasts. Nevertheless, the Quattroporte IV remains an important chapter in Maserati's history, paving the way for the future generation of Quattroportes that would embrace even more sophisticated technology and performance.
